What is TIDAL MCP?

TIDAL MCP is a music recommendation service based on the Model Context Protocol (MCP) that allows users to obtain customized music recommendations and playlists through natural language instructions. It can understand users' specific needs, such as music style, rhythm, language, etc., and recommend songs that meet the requirements based on these conditions.

How to use TIDAL MCP?

TIDAL MCP can be configured and used through an MCP client (such as Claude Desktop). Users only need to provide simple natural language instructions, and the system will recommend songs and create playlists based on your music preferences and specified conditions.

Main features

Personalized music recommendation
Recommend music based on users' listening history and custom conditions (such as style, rhythm, language, etc.).
Playlist management
Create, view, and manage users' TIDAL playlists.
Multi - condition filtering
Support filtering music through multiple parameters, such as time range, music style, speed, etc.
Direct integration with TIDAL
Seamlessly connect with the TIDAL platform, and all operations can be completed in the TIDAL account.
Advantages
Provide a highly personalized music recommendation experience
Support customizing recommendation conditions through natural language input
Create and manage playlists directly on TIDAL
Simple to operate, no complex technical knowledge required
Limitations
A TIDAL subscription is required to use all features
Recommendation results depend on users' listening history and input conditions
Some advanced features may require technical configuration

How to use

Installation and configuration
First, clone the project repository and install the dependencies. Make sure the Python environment is correctly configured, and then use uv to install the required packages.
Configure the MCP server
Add the TIDAL MCP server configuration in Claude Desktop, specifying the startup command and path.
Interact with natural language
Enter natural language instructions in Claude Desktop, such as ‘Recommend tracks similar to my top 10 favorite songs in recent times, but only include songs from recent years.’

Usage examples

Create a playlist of a specific style
The user wants to create a playlist themed ‘relaxed, night - time atmosphere’ that includes slower and more folk - style songs.
Recommend songs similar to a playlist
The user has a favorite playlist and wants to find similar songs, but wants to exclude English songs.
